Family-Friendly Day Trip in Munnar

  1. 9:00 AM: Mattupetty Dam
    20 minutes (9.5 km) from Munnar

    Mattupetty Dam is a beautiful spot for families and nature enthusiasts. You can take a boat ride on the serene lake or enjoy a picnic with stunning views of the surrounding mountains and tea plantations.

  2. 11:00 AM: Echo Point
    15 minutes (4.6 km) from Mattupetty Dam

    Echo Point is a scenic spot with a natural echo phenomenon. Families can shout or sing out loud and hear their voices echo back to them. The picturesque views of the mist-covered hills and greenery make it a great photo stop.

  3. 12:30 PM: Lunch at Rapsy Restaurant
    10 minutes (2.5 km) from Echo Point

    Rapsy Restaurant is a popular vegetarian spot with delicious South Indian cuisine. Families can enjoy a variety of dosas, idlis, and uttapams at affordable prices. There are also options for North Indian and Chinese dishes.

  4. 2:00 PM: Tea Museum
    10 minutes (2.4 km) from Rapsy Restaurant

    The Tea Museum is an interesting and educational attraction for families to learn about the history and production of tea. You can see old tea-processing equipment and enjoy a guided tour of the tea-making process. Don't forget to sample the different tea flavors at the end.

  5. 3:30 PM: Blossom Hydel Park
    10 minutes (3.2 km) from Tea Museum

    Blossom Hydel Park is a peaceful park with beautiful flowers, well-manicured lawns, and a small lake. Families can take a relaxing walk, enjoy a boat ride, or let kids play in the children's park. There are also snacks and refreshments available.

  6. 5:00 PM: Top Station
    1 hour (34 km) from Blossom Hydel Park

    Top Station is the highest point in Munnar and offers panoramic views of the Western Ghats. Families can take a scenic drive or hike to the viewpoint to watch the sunset. On a clear day, you can also see the neighboring state of Tamil Nadu.

Recommendations

If you have more time, you can visit the Eravikulam National Park to spot endangered Nilgiri Tahr and other wildlife. You can also visit the colorful and aromatic flower gardens at the Tea Estate. For an adventurous day trip, you can go trekking or rock climbing in the nearby hills. To maximize your fun, try to wake up early and catch the sunrise at one of the viewpoints.

Time and Costs Estimates

  • Mattupetty Dam (1-2 hours, free)
  • Echo Point (1 hour, free)
  • Rapsy Restaurant (1 hour, INR 500 for a family of 4)
  • Tea Museum (1-2 hours, INR 120 per person)
  • Blossom Hydel Park (1-2 hours, INR 30 per person)
  • Top Station (1-2 hours, free)
  • Total Estimated Costs: INR 820 for a family of 4
